History & Hope: A conversation with Latino trailblazer Lali Garcia

History & Hope: A conversation with Latino trailblazer Lali Garcia Hearst Television FacebookTwitterEmail Rafaela “Lali” Garcia has long been an activist in Kansas City’s Latino community. Her work earned her a number of awards and recognitions over the years including the Humanitarian of the Year Award from the KC Hispanic Chamber of Commerce and a spot on Ingram’s list of Kansas City’s power elite in 1993 and 1994. Before Garcia became a trailblazer for the Latino community, she faced discrimination as a young woman. She shared her experiences with KMBC9 News reporter Bianca Beltrán. “We used to stay with my grandmother in Kansas City, Kansas and there was a movie house there and every Wednesday she’d love the cowboys so we’d take her to see the cowboy movies so but there was only two rows in the back that was for Mexicans and if there were Black they had to go sit upstairs. Discrimination in Kansas City, Kansas was real bad, really bad.”

Harry Truman Presidential Library and Museum continues prep for reopening

Harry Truman Presidential Library and Museum continues prep for reopening Renovations at the Truman Presidential Library are nearing their end. and last updated 2021-02-15 08:11:56-05 KANSAS CITY, Mo. — There will be no grand President’s Day celebration at the Harry S. Truman Presidential Library and Museum in Independence, Missouri, this holiday. All presidential museums remain closed due to the COVID-19 pandemic. When federal leaders lift that restriction, visitors to Truman’s library and museum will see an entirely remodeled venue. The facility has basically completed a nearly $30 million renovation which features a new entrance, layout and interactive exhibits. “Even those of us who have worked on this from the very beginning are almost overwhelmed by what I would call the wow factor. I mean it surpasses my wildest dreams, in terms of what has been achieved here,” admitted Kurt Graham, the museum’s director.
